The statistics lead to the questioning of what the curriculum might be doing incorrectly to gain such a discrediting number, which may be explained in Floyd Norris’ article crediting Mr Schleicher for stating “students in countries that emphasized theorems and rote learning tended not to do as well as those that emphasized the more practical aspects of mathematics.” As exemplified through the source, rote learning is an inappropriate method of educating young minds, it only establishes an ability to recall memorized facts along with good study skills. Therefore, the appropriate method is allowing the young learner to go through the process of discovering ideas on their own, with the slight push of their teacher in the right direction; when a student figures something out on their own, there is much more of a rewarding virtue than if the teacher were to simply give them the answer with formulas to use for every problem. Stepping back into my shoes with high school physics, if a problem is not understood, extra steps are taken such as drawing the picture to both visualize and think logically what methods could be used to solve instead of memorizing formulas that only work for certain situations.
